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)


China dominates the global quilting machines market, being the top producer and exporter, with key manufacturers supplying wholesale to international buyers. The U.S., Germany, and Japan are also key players, offering high-precision and automated models. Demand is rising in Southeast Asia and the Middle East, driven by growing home textile and custom apparel industries. These machines are increasingly exported for bulk industrial use, supporting both small-scale and large-scale production. The standard MOQ for quilting machines ranges from 50 to 200 units for wholesale and commercial orders, with larger bulk suppliers often requiring 100+ units to justify production and shipping efficiency. Direct manufacturers typically set a minimum of 50 units for standard models, while custom or high-end quilting machines may require 100–200 units due to specialized tooling and setup costs. Smaller distributors may offer lower MOQs (e.g., 20–50 units) for regional or retail buyers, but these often come with higher per-unit pricing. Always verify MOQs with suppliers for private label or custom design projects.


To buy wholesale quilting machines, start by identifying verified manufacturers with ISO 9001 and CE certifications, ensuring import compliance and product safety. Filter suppliers by machine type (e.g., rotary, manual), power options, and stitching speed, then request detailed technical specs and sample videos. Use Trade Assurance or Letters of Credit for secure transactions, and confirm FOB or CIF shipping terms. Prioritize bulk sourcing with MOQs of 5–10 units to reduce per-unit costs.
